Description

This coffee is grown on Finca Lemus Bella Vista, located in the municipality of Concepción de Ataco within the department of Ahuachapán, El Salvador. It’s a 37 acre farm owned by Thelma de Gutierrez and managed by her husband, José Enrique Gutiérrez. This husband and wife team has used their experience as third generation coffee producers to improve the productivity and health of the farm, which includes the production and application of microbial compost teas on the farm. In the last two years, the couple has also diversified the farm with the production of beans, which ensure food security for the family and also act as nitrogen fixers that promote the coffee plants health and cherry production.

Tasting Notes: A wonderful very fruit forward El Salvador coffee. Light roasts are full of lemony red fruit tones, on the sweet side, slightly floral, balanced with a dry nutty/chocolaty undertone. A bit front loaded, the lighter tones dominate the cup with just hints of the dry nutty lingering in the aftertaste. Medium roasts develop the darker tones nicely turning it much more chocolaty with strong red fruit accents. Not quite as lemony and would still be considered a very fruit forward cup. Many will like the medium roast best for its sweet and smooth while maintaining those lovely exotic natural processed tones. Darker roasts drop out most of the acidity but still retain a bit of fruity factor balanced though with a strong and semi-sweet smoky bakers chocolate note.

Roasting Notes: A bit chaff heavy and slightly uneven roasting (compared to a washed processed) but a gem of a bean, larger screen and very low defect count. To see it shine keep it before the second crack. Clean enough for light roasts but will have very potent fruity notes that might be too much for some. Right at first crack is where one will get those dry nutty undertones, any development past that will bring a much richer and developed darker tone. Setup at any roast level really helps smooth out the cup tone and pop out many more little delicate flavor notes.
